Miss Caputo’s Year 7/8 English class engages in Low Stakes Writing (LSW) each week, a pressure-free practice that builds confidence, creativity, vocabulary, and writing fluency. By removing assessment stress, LSW fosters a positive writing environment where students feel encouraged to take risks and refine their skills.
LSW Sessions
Each session, students write silently and continuously for 12 minutes in response to a visual prompt, incorporating specific success criteria to enhance their work.
Word challenges
This week, they were challenged to include something red and use their word of the day: “embellish”, reinforcing vocabulary development and language experimentation.
